Manila hosts FIVB Men’s World Championship with International Teams

The FIVB Volleyball Men’s World Championship is about to kick off in Manila, with international teams landing in the city ahead of the grand opening at the SM Mall of Asia Arena on Friday. South Korea, ranked No. 25 globally, was the first delegation to arrive in the Philippines for the championship. The team’s early presence in Manila showcases the commitment of nations from around the world to compete in this prestigious tournament. Iran and Tunisia have also touched down in the city, joining the event’s lineup of top teams. Qatar and Ukraine are expected to follow suit and arrive in Manila later tonight, completing the roster of participating countries.
